Death at a Funeral

What happens when you take a typically British dark comedy and try and Americanise it? You end up with slapstick, face-palm levels of entertainment and the innate desire to leave the cinema as soon as possible. Death at a Funeral, the 2010 American version, is atrocious.

Let’s begin with the obvious; it’s going to do well because of its large cast. Heck, that’s why we went to see it. Where it falls down is when these characters try to be funny. You’ve got Tracy Morgan who doesn’t seem to have learnt anything about how bad Cop-Out was, you’ve got a naked white guy scrambling across a roof and yes, the requisite body falling out of the coffin.

Seriously, if you’ve seen the trailer you’ve seen all the highlights of the film. Don’t bother with this one. Go and watch the original.
